LASIK, corneal ring segments offer similar results
Brandon, Manitoba-Both LASIK and intrastromal corneal ring segments (Intacs, Addition Technology, Fremont, CA) are valuable refractive surgery options for patients with low myopia and minimal astigmatism, said Guillermo Rocha, MD, FRCSC, a practitioner in Brandon, Manitoba, and adjunctive professor, University of Ottawa Eye Institute, Ontario.
